Test your memory loss with this Press trivia test
Written by John Szozda   
Monday, 03 August 2009 11:26

Do you have symptoms of short-term memory loss or ADD?

If you’re a regular reader of The Press, take this test to determine how serious your condition is.
 If you score:
 13—16   Congrats. You have 4-gigs RAM;
   9—12   Stress may have shrunk your hippocampus
   5—8     Eat blueberries, drink pomegranate juice
   0—4     Brace for the electrodes. You’re toast.

1) A cabin built in 1847 and which will be the centerpiece of an historical interpretation center for the Great Black Swamp was moved to this park.
 a) Navarre Park
 b) Pearson Park

2) According to golfer Bill Sine, who recorded one of these at Hidden Hills, which is better?
 a) Hole in one
 b) Double eagle

3) A former councilperson in this Wood County village has suggested disbanding the village’s police force and contracting with another force to save about $100,000.
 a) Latcha
 b) Walbridge

4) At 167 years old, this is Oregon’s oldest business.
 a) Johlin Winery
 b) Sprague’s Farm Market

5)  He said, “Dude, you stabbed me,” during a road rage incident.
 a) Radio talk show host Michael Savage
 b) Radio talk show host Troy Neff

6)  Local magician Andy Portala and his wife Melissa made national news when they appeared on this network television program.
 a) Tequila Sheila
 b) Wife Swap

7)  At 70 years old, this former local judge became the oldest man to win the Ohio State Singles Championship in trap shooting.
 a) Leroy Jethro Gibbs
        b) Don Petroff
 
8) This village received $72,000 of high-tech surveillance equipment from the Office of Homeland Security.
 a) Devil’s Hole
 b) Elmore

9) Justin Thomas, a 24-year-old Clay grad, pitched in Spring training for this Major League team before being sent back to the minors.
 a) Cleveland Indians
 b) Seattle Mariners

10) Stacy Jurich drove across America in a Mercedes Benz powered by this.
 a) Vegetable oil
 b) Kool-Aid

11) With 273 wins, this coach has the most wins of any boys’ basketball coach in the 50 years of the Eastwood program.
 a) Steve Stoller
 b) Doyce “Frenchy” Filiere

12) The new name for Toledo’s science center, formerly called COSI, is.
 a) The Black Hole
 b) Imagination Station

13) This village turned down a $500,000 donation from FDS Coking to withdraw its appeal before the Environmental Review Appeals Board.
 a) Bono
 b) Harbor View

14) According to a spokesperson from the Regional Growth Partnership this industry is becoming the largest employer in Northwest Ohio.
 a) Wind turbine production
 b) Solar

15) This school won a state track championship in 2009.
 a) Eastwood
 b) Woodmore

16) Northwood council voted to end its contract with an Arizona company for this “traffic safety tool.”
 a) The speed van
 b) The red light cameras

Answers: 1.b 2.b 3.b 4.b 5.b 6.b 7.b 8.b 9.b 10. a 11. a 12. b 13. b 14.b 15.a 16.a
